PADDING UP FOR THE BEST CAUSE

-

THe Commons and Lords cricket team is playing a match tomorrow to raise money for the Grenfell Tower appeal.

The match is at Latymer Upper School, whose playing fields are in the shadow of the stricken tower. The parliament­arians will play the Lashings All-Stars, who include former Test players Brian Lara and Sir Viv richards. The Tory captain of the parliament­ary team, Selby and Ainsty Tory MP nigel Adams, says: ‘The match will be played in good spirit for a hugely important cause.’

Orpington MP Jo Johnson will play, but no mention of his brother Boris padding up — he’s too busy juggling balls in the Brexit talks.
